Shoreham Shock: Man in 70s Hurt in Brazen Burglary

Police are hunting a crook after a daring aggravated burglary on Gordon Road, Shoreham.

Crime Unfolds in Broad Daylight

The break-in happened at around 11:30am on Wednesday, 15 November. A suspect tried to force his way into a home, grabbing a valuable framed drawing before making his getaway.

Suspect on the Move: Blue Tracksuit and Bike

The victim, a man in his 70s, suffered minor injuries during the ordeal. Officers describe the suspect as slim, about 5’8”, wearing a blue tracksuit and baseball cap. He was spotted fleeing the scene on a light blue bicycle.

Police Appeal: Spot Something? Speak Up!

Anyone with tips or who saw the incident is urged to contact police online or ring 101. Quote case number 463 of 15/11.
